In a turbulent era marked by social upheaval and existential despair, Georg Büchner's "Woyzeck" emerges as a powerful exploration of the human condition. This unfinished play delves into the psychological torment of its protagonist, a soldier subjected to relentless experimentation and societal neglect. Through the lens of Woyzeck's tragic descent, Büchner critiques the dehumanizing effects of poverty and authority, highlighting themes of alienation and moral decay.
